iPhone 15 Pro Max vs iPhone 14 Pro Max Specs Table

If you want a quick overview before diving into the details, the table below highlights the most important differences between the iPhone 15 Pro Max and iPhone 14 Pro Max. The main tradeoff here is simple: the iPhone 14 Pro Max is easier to justify on value, while the iPhone 15 Pro Max offers a thinner and lighter build, stronger A17 Pro performance, and faster USB 3 transfer speeds.

SpecificationsiPhone 15 Pro MaxiPhone 14 Pro Max
Starting Price$1,199$1,099
Dimensions6.29 x 3.02 x 0.32 in6.33 x 3.05 x 0.31 in
Weight221 g240 g
ProcessorA17 ProA16 Bionic
Storage256GB, 512GB, 1TB128GB, 256GB, 512GB, 1TB
Display6.7 in (Super Retina XDR OLED, ProMotion, Always-On)6.7 in (Super Retina XDR OLED, ProMotion, Always-On)
Resolution2796 x 12902796 x 1290
Connectivity5G, Wi-Fi 6, Bluetooth 5.3, NFC, Ultra Wideband5G, Wi-Fi 6, Bluetooth 5.3, NFC, Ultra Wideband
Rear Cameras48MP Main, 12MP Ultra Wide, 12MP Telephoto48MP Main, 12MP Ultra Wide, 12MP Telephoto
Front Camera12MP TrueDepth12MP TrueDepth
BatteryUp to 29 hours video playbackUp to 29 hours video playback
USBUSB 3 up to 10Gb/sLightning USB 2
ColorsNatural Titanium, Blue Titanium, White Titanium, Black TitaniumDeep Purple, Gold, Silver, Space Black

iPhone 15 Pro Max vs iPhone 14 Pro Max: Price

The iPhone 15 Pro Max starts at $1,199, while the iPhone 14 Pro Max starts at $1,099. That means the price gap is $100 before any storage upgrades. For buyers who are trying to control budget, that difference is meaningful. The extra money mainly buys a thinner and lighter build, stronger A17 Pro performance, and faster USB 3 transfer speeds.

If those verified advantages match your priorities, the higher price can be justified. If not, the iPhone 14 Pro Max can still make sense for buyers who mainly care about price, comfort, and everyday use.

iPhone 15 Pro Max vs iPhone 14 Pro Max: Performance

The iPhone 15 Pro Max uses the A17 Pro with Apple 6-core GPU while the iPhone 14 Pro Max uses the A16 Bionic with Apple 5-core GPU. That creates a real performance distinction because one phone uses the newer or stronger chip generation. In day-to-day use, both phones should feel fast, but the stronger chip has more headroom for heavier editing, gaming, and long-term performance demands.

If you mainly care about getting the highest performance tier available in this comparison, the iPhone 15 Pro Max wins. If your use is mostly social apps, photos, messaging, and streaming, the iPhone 14 Pro Max may still be more than enough.

iPhone 15 Pro Max vs iPhone 14 Pro Max: Battery

Both phones are rated for up to 29 hours of video playback, so battery life is effectively a tie on Apple's quoted figure. Your choice should come down more to price, display, cameras, and overall hardware priorities.
